RDW Group president Mike Doyle believes in thinking small—or at least in his shop growing by pursuing smaller pieces of local new business while some of New England’s other midsize players attempt to compete in the national arena.

RDW’s focus is more “clients in the $10 million range,” Doyle said. “As the economy improves, the big [New England] players will [increasingly] look at national business” to grow.
